Download it once and read it on your kindle device, pc, phones or tablets. Term rewriting with conditionals and priority orderings by. For example, the system shown under logic above is a term rewriting system. Tree term traversal is frequently used but is not supported by standard term rewriting. Before you combine the files into one pdf file, use merge pdf to draganddrop pages to reorder or to delete them as you like. Lines and paragraphs reflow automatically, or you can click and drag to resize elements. Critical summaries of readings college writing often is an argument in which you share knowledge you have gained from inquiring into a subject.
Rewriting onestep rewriting application of one rule in a context multiplestep rewriting t t1. A pdf file is a portable document format file, developed by adobe systems. The theory of rewriting centers around the concept of normal form, an expression that cannot be rewritten any further. I wanted to find out if we could rewrite into the same flat file target fileafter running a session everyday using informatica. These types of tools can take things like images, ebooks, and microsoft word documents, and export them as pdf, which enables them to be opened in a pdf or ebook reader. Jan 16, 2017 term rewriting strategy combinators identity id 34 53. It is shown that the approach used by fitting 5 for prologstyle logic programs is applicable in this context. Using rewriting rules and positive equality to formally.
Term graph rewriting provides a simple mechanism to. In this work we present trs, a pvs theory for term rewriting systems trs. Strategic term rewriting and its application to a vdm sl to. Thank you for using the download pdf file feature, to download a correct pdf file, please follow the steps. Pdf format is a file format developed by adobe in the 1990s to present documents, including text formatting and images, in a manner independent of application software, hardware, and operating systems. Strategic term rewriting and its application to a vdmsl to sql conversion 5 a r b the representation relation such that f r id a 1 where id a is the identity function on datatype a. Basically i would like to delete the contents of the file everyday before the session runs and make informatica load fresh data everyday into the same text file. Rearrange individual pages or entire files in the desired order. We extend manysorted, firstorder term rewriting with traversal functions that automate tree traversal in a. This is the first time they will be available to anyone in the uk. Baader and nipkow cover all the basic materialabstract reduction systems, termination, confluence, completion, and combination problemsbut also some important and closely connected subjects. It is useful because it allows the document to be viewed and printed the same way on any device. Thank you for using the download pdf file feature, to. The theory trs is built on the pvs libraries for nite sequences and the theory ars.
In general, however, termination is an undecidable property of rewrite systems. Term rewriting strategy combinators identity id failure fail. You can also edit pdf files on ios and android tablets. This textbook offers a unified, selfcontained introduction to the field of term rewriting. Term rewriting and all that, franz baader, tobias nipkow. This depends heavily on the convention that, in each rewrite rule, all right variables are left variables. Ts,v, there are finitely many rderivations from s of length. Term rewriting is a surprisingly simple computational paradigm that is based on the repeated application of simplification rules. Merge pdf files combine pdfs in the order you want with the easiest pdf merger available.
Fitting semantics for conditional term rewriting by. Upload corrupt, incomplete or damaged pdf files which other programs fail to open or edit, and this tool will give you multiple recovery options. Other feature sets are also available in our online program to edit pdf files, which doesnt limit your editing capabilities at all. A term rewriting system trs is a rewriting system whose objects are terms, which are expressions with nested subexpressions. This textbook offers a unified and selfcontained introduction to the field of term rewriting. We investigate proving termination of term rewriting systems by a compositional interpretation of terms in a total wellfounded order. Dynamic dependencein term rewriting systems and its. Section 1 sets out why deprivation matters and describes the landscape in wales in terms of who and where our deprived. Our interest in term rewriting originates in the fact that we believe term rewriting is a powerful programming paradigm in general, especially useful in giving semantics to languages.
Structure of a dictionary of medical terms entry each entry within the dictionary includes key elements that help a student understand the definition of the term. In chapter 2, a short introduction to term rewriting is given. However, if you have the source file, you can recreate the pdf using an adobe product, such as acrobat or photoshop elements. This selection of programming assignments, drawn from material developed for mits introductory computer science subject, is provided for the convenience of instructors teaching courses based on structure and interpretation of computer programs, and as a selfstudy aid for people using the book on their own. Dynamic dependencein term rewriting systems and its application to program slicing john field1 and frank tip2 1 ibm t. Also, some times the terminology is a little unfamiliar to me an undergrad mathcomputer science senior, but a little digging through the index takes care of that problem. Term rewriting strategy combinators identity id failure fail sequential composition s1. Use features like bookmarks, note taking and highlighting while reading term rewriting and all that. Mathematically informed linear algebra codes through term. Termination of term rewriting by semantic labelling eindhoven. We also recognise the central and pivotal role that schools have in breaking the link between. Seekfast also lets you easily search for your terms in various file types including pdf. A monotone operator is developed, whose fixpoints describe the semantics of conditional rewriting. Term ordering problem on mdg university of california, irvine.
Edit text and pdf images with acrobat dc adobe acrobat. Term rewriting is a simplification process that starts with one or more rewrite rules and an initial term. T oday about 7 billion people live on earth, and no two of them alike. Term rewriting and all that franz baader, tobias nipkow. This is followed by example sentences and quotations from newspapers and magazines that show how the term is used in real life. Pdf on jun 17, 2009, salvador lucas and others published introduction to term rewriting.
Rewriting is a very powerful method for dealing with equations. Launch the software, enter in your search term into the. Easy usage pdf24 makes it as easy and fast as possible to edit pdf files. Download free adobe acrobat reader dc software for your windows, mac os and android devices to view, print, and comment on pdf documents. Rewriting the future sets out what schools, working with their parentscarers, can do to break down the barriers faced by children from deprived backgrounds by acting as the central locus for interventions and support. Open the document you want to convert, and then click the file. Use features like bookmarks, note taking and highlighting while reading term rewriting. You can be confident your pdf file meets iso 32000 standards for electronic document exchange, including specialpurpose standards such as pdf a for archiving, pdf e for engineering, and pdf x for. Grammar for academic writing iv introduction grammar for academic writing provides a selective overview of the key areas of english grammar that you need to master, in order to express yourself. A pdf is a proprietary type of document storage file developed by adobe. Copywriting, data entry, copy typing, word, article rewriting. Development in computational science is both accelerated and burdened by changing.
Medical termsfor referring to when completing the exercises. Term rewriting techniques are applicable in various fields of computer sci ence. If you have the desktop version of microsoft word, the easiest way to convert your document to pdf is right in word itself. This paper investigates the semantics of conditional term rewriting systems with negation which do not satisfy useful properties like termination. The wellknown quicksort algorithm can be described as a term rewriting. Term rewriting and all that kindle edition by franz baader, tobias nipkow. The effect of restrictions, such as linearity, on the form of rules is also considered.
The online pdf editor offers numerous tools for editing pdfs, e. Term rewriting is rulebased, which makes it easy to combine sets of rules. To change the order of your pdfs, drag and drop the files. Once windows has finished indexing your pdfs and their contents, youll be able to search for text inside multiple pdf files at once use seekfast to search pdf files. Publishers pdf, also known as version of record includes final page, issue and.
Conditional rewriting and priority rewriting are two recent generalizations of term rewriting systems. Article rewriting is to make changes in a text by replacing words, phrases, sentences, and sometimes whole paragraphs to make the text look unique and more engaging. Programmming languages a rewriting approach formal systems. In the past decades a lot of research has been done on termination of term rewrite systems. The tool will instantly upload and transform the file into a pdf. In the former, each rewrite rule is accompanied by an antecedent which must be shown to hold before rewriting can occur. Understanding term rewriting will help you to solve such tasks in a very effective manner. This kind of termination is calledtotal termination. After conversion, you can see that there are following files listed in output folder. Download and install the software on your computer. Learn how to edit a pdf file with help from the celebrated columnist of nerd chick adventures in this free video clip. Extending contextsensitivity in term rewriting bernhard gramlich and felix schernhammer december 2009 the.
The concept of a term rewriting system trs is paradigmatic for the. Pdf file or convert a pdf file to docx, jpg, or other file format. How to edit a pdf this video will demonstrate 4 different methods to edit pdf files and documents so that you could modify them easily as per your requirements. Dynamic dependence in term rewriting systems and its application to program slicing john field and frank tip ibm t.
This can be considered as a generalization of polynomial interpretations. It covers all the basic material abstract reduction systems, termination, confluence, completion, and combination problems, but also some important and closely connected subjects. Short for portable document format, pdf is a file format and file extension developed by adobe that enables users to capture the native appearance of a document. Baader and nipkow cover all the basic materialabstract reduction systems, termination, confluence, completion. Alert memorandum rewriting the poison pill prescription. To the best of our knowledge there is no other pvs theory for trs. Derivation lengths in term rewriting from interpretations in. This initial term is gradually reduced to a term that cannot be further simplified. Having this notion, a term rewriting system can be augmented with rules which essentially allow rewriting meaningless terms to a fresh constant.
Change text and images quickly and easily in pdf documents. Directed equations, called rewrite rules, are used to replace equals by equals, but only in the indicated direction. In the latter, rewrite rules can be used only in a particular order. Such sets of rewrite rules, called term rewriting systems trs, are thus very convenient for describing schematically the transformations one. Techniques and applications termination of term rewriting find, read and cite all the research you need. Term rewriting and all that franz baader and tobias nipkow. Pdf converter convert files to and from pdfs free online. Klop in tro duction the concept of a t erm rewriting system trs is paradigmatic for the study of computational pro cedures. These elements of the dictionary are used to create the questions within this workbook. Strategic term rewriting and its application to a vdm sl. In order to achieve term sharing, mdg system assigns a unique identifier termid to each term. How to search for text inside multiple pdf files at once.
Learn how to edit pdf files using adobe acrobat dc. This has been resolved by introducing a notion of meaningless terms ken99. Article pdf available august 2000 with 1,127 reads. Term rewriting strategy combinators identity id failure fail 34 54. Derivation lengths in term rewriting from interpretations in the naturals v. You may place watermarks, design the dropdown menu, add shapes arrows, lines or simply draw, and much more. Term rewriting is an appealing technique for performing program analysis and program transformation. It gives you a list of tools to try and fix a pdf file by rewriting the file. Learn how quick and easy it is to edit text and images in pdf documents with adobe acrobat dc on your windows or mac desktop. How to combine pdf files into one document lifewire. Overview of rewriting the future this document is set out in six main sections. We illustrate the use in termination proofs of various kinds of orderings on terms, including polynomial interpretations and path orderings.
The termid for a constant or a variable is the constant or the variable itself. Article rewriting is to express information in a new way. It is particularly suited for tasks like symbolic computation, program analysis and program transformation. Term graph rewriting and parallel term rewriting arxiv. The difficulty is when you have to change every suitable word to make it unique and keeping the main idea of the topic the same. Transformations of higherorder term rewrite systems. Compress, edit or modify the output file, if necessary. Consider active defenses during covid19 march 20, 2020 amidst a marketwide selloff of public equities in the face of coronavirus uncertainty, companies across nearly. Zantema utrecht university, department of computer science p. This is the first english language textbook offering a unified and selfcontained introduction to the field of term rewriting. Techniques and applications rewrite systems and term rewriting find, read and cite all the research you. That is because a runing step in the execution of a program can be seen as the evolution of a state. Pdf formally wellfounded compilation techniques for term rewriting systems trss are presented.
A term rewrite system for decimal integer arithmetic. Automatically finding particular term rewriting systems. This is a good book for someone researching term rewriting, but it does expect a certain amount of background information. However, this endeavour is impaired by the lack of an appropriate counterpart of in. We extend manysorted, rstorder term rewriting with traversal functions that automate tree traversal in a simple and type safe way. The development includes theories for dealing with the structure of terms, replacements and substitution. Find materials for this course in the pages linked along the left. It covers all the basic material abstract reduction systems, termination, confluence, completion, and combination. This is different from confluence in that b and c must be reduced from a in one step. Rewriting rules and positive equality have already been combined when formally verifying pipelined processors with inorder execution, exceptions, multicycle functional units, and branch prediction 31.
Copywriting, data entry, article rewriting, copy typing, word. Section 1 sets out why deprivation matters and describes the landscape in wales in terms of who and where our deprived learners are, their current performance and the linked challenges they face. In analogy with this, confluence is sometimes referred to as global confluence. The termid for a compound term is a number obtained by hashing the function symbol using a quintus prolog builtin hash function.
192 1061 1467 1352 363 183 1547 569 211 628 1505 307 354 133 772 1223 1492 1333 653 719 215 440 1140 317 1133 1162 207 518 1425 1483 853 345 842